Why Nigeria needs to link water availability to sanitation

It is no doubt that basic sanitation is grossly inadequate in most rural communities across Nigeria. The rural communities are said to hold almost 67 per cent of Nigeria’s households, yet they have poor basic facilities for water and sanitation.
